Plotting multiple boxplots within the same plot/figure

I have six variables that I would like to plot within the same figure/plot as individual box-plots. I have tried doing so by plotting one, then using 'hold on' before the plotting the next, but this hasn't worked. How might I go about doing this?

subplot(3,1,1)
boxplot(mat1, 'notch', 'on', 'colors', 'r')
subplot(3,1,2)
boxplot(mat2, 'notch', 'on', 'colors', 'b')
subplot(3,1,3)
boxplot(mat3, 'notch', 'on', 'colors', 'c')

And since you are copying the same number of columns for each you can eliminate the other lines:
boxplot( [mat1(:), mat2(:), mat3(:), mat4(:), mat5(:), mat6(:)], 'notch', 'on', 'color', 'rb')
